Key Insights and Takeaways
- GEO is Reshaping Discovery: Major drops in web traffic are occurring as users transition from Google and other engines to direct LLM platforms like ChatGPT and Gemini for discovery, comparison, and decision-making
- Revenue vs. Traffic Focus: Companies must shift from tracking traffic metrics to measuring real conversion, revenue, and visibility across generative platforms. Leading brands are experimenting with new tools for omnichannel search visibility
- Arbitrage and Freshness Windows: Success in the new environment means rapidly testing new strategies such as using proprietary data and frequent citation/refresh cycles, before competitive windows close. Automated pipelines for insights and updates differentiate winners from those left behind
- AI as a New UI: AI-driven agents are quickly becoming the primary interface for consumer and B2B interactions. Web presence is less a conversion tool and more a training ground for these bots to shape agentic behavior and decisions
- Human + AI for Lasting Impact: The most resilient companies combine sophisticated automation with human expertise, especially in areas where trust, QA, and high-specialization matter. Product alone isn’t enough, process mastery and proprietary insights create real moats
Thought Leadership
- The End of Traditional Moats: Product-based advantages are fading as barriers to switching drop; workflow sophistication, outcome-based models, and ecosystem integration are the new sources of defensibility
- Team Structure and Skillsets: Marketers and leaders must adapt by blending custom AI solutions with scalable human oversight. The future belongs to agile organizations that master both automation and differentiated workflows
- GEO as the Next Branding Platform: New brands will emerge, leveraging AI to offer uniquely tailored products and experiences. The panel underscored the opportunity for incumbent enterprises to transform legacy advantages into AI-infused service paradigms
